Art Historical Context

Jean-Léon Gérôme’s *Prayer in the Mosque* (1871) captures a serene moment of worship inside a grand Islamic sanctuary. A leading figure of 19th-century Orientalism, the French academic painter drew on his extensive travels through Egypt and the Near East to portray the interior with meticulous accuracy. Rows of men kneel in orderly devotion beneath soaring arches and slender columns, their figures bathed in soft, filtered light that emphasizes the calm spirituality of the scene. About the Artist

Jean-Léon Gérôme

Gérôme's father, a goldsmith from Vesoul, discouraged his son from studying to become a painter but agreed, reluctantly, to allow him a trial period in the studio of Paul Delaroche in Paris. He traveled and studied in Italy, elsewhere in Europe, and in Asia Minor. The subjects that he enjoyed most were scenes of nature and animals.
